中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

asp服務如何處理數據庫連接

asp
小樊
81
2024-11-23 17:24:32
欄目: 編程語言

ASP.NET(ASP)服務處理數據庫連接的過程通常包括以下步驟:

  1. 添加數據庫連接字符串:在ASP.NET項目中,首先需要在配置文件(如web.config)中添加數據庫連接字符串。連接字符串包含了服務器地址、端口、數據庫名稱、用戶名和密碼等信息。例如:
<connectionStrings>
  <add name="MyConnectionString" connectionString="Data Source=myServerAddress;Initial Catalog=myDatabaseName;User Id=myUsername;Password=myPassword;" providerName="System.Data.SqlClient" />
</connectionStrings>
  1. 創建數據庫連接對象:在ASP.NET代碼中,可以使用SqlConnection類創建一個數據庫連接對象。例如:
using System.Data.SqlClient;

SqlConnection connection = new SqlConnection("MyConnectionString");
  1. 打開數據庫連接:在需要執行數據庫操作時,首先需要打開數據庫連接。可以使用SqlConnection對象的Open方法來實現。例如:
connection.Open();
  1. 創建SQL命令對象:為了執行數據庫查詢和操作,需要創建一個SqlCommand對象。可以使用SqlCommand類創建一個命令對象,并將SQL語句作為參數傳遞。例如:
using System.Data.SqlClient;

string sqlQuery = "SELECT * FROM myTable";
SqlCommand command = new SqlCommand(sqlQuery, connection);
  1. 執行SQL命令:使用SqlCommand對象的ExecuteNonQuery方法執行查詢操作,或使用ExecuteReader方法執行查詢操作并返回結果集。例如:
using System.Data.SqlClient;

// 執行查詢操作
int rowsAffected = command.ExecuteNonQuery();

// 執行查詢操作并返回結果集
using (SqlDataReader reader = command.ExecuteReader())
{
    while (reader.Read())
    {
        // 處理查詢結果
    }
}
  1. 關閉數據庫連接:在完成數據庫操作后,需要關閉數據庫連接以釋放資源。可以使用SqlConnection對象的Close方法來實現。例如:
connection.Close();
  1. 使用using語句自動關閉連接:為了避免忘記關閉數據庫連接,可以使用using語句來自動關閉連接。例如:
using System.Data.SqlClient;

string sqlQuery = "SELECT * FROM myTable";
using (SqlConnection connection = new SqlConnection("MyConnectionString"))
{
    using (SqlCommand command = new SqlCommand(sqlQuery, connection))
    {
        connection.Open();
        int rowsAffected = command.ExecuteNonQuery();
    }
}

通過以上步驟,ASP.NET服務可以處理數據庫連接并執行相應的數據庫操作。在實際項目中,還可以使用ORM(如Entity Framework)等工具簡化數據庫操作。

0
和政县| 璧山县| 七台河市| 濮阳县| 浮梁县| 昂仁县| 泸州市| 沈阳市| 三都| 许昌市| 积石山| 巫溪县| 新丰县| 塘沽区| 玉环县| 许昌市| 通海县| 历史| 渑池县| 揭阳市| 贵港市| 玛多县| 尉犁县| 西丰县| 无锡市| 翼城县| 绥江县| 上犹县| 南陵县| 定边县| 南乐县| 泽普县| 上高县| 乌海市| 蚌埠市| 改则县| 宁波市| 永福县| 大兴区| 敦化市| 余庆县|